DISNEYLAND Meaning and Definition

  1. Disneyland is a noun, referring to a world-famous theme park and entertainment resort located in Anaheim, California, United States. It is an internationally recognized and celebrated destination for tourists of all ages. Disneyland offers a magical and immersive experience that transports visitors to a realm of enchantment and fantasy.

    Spanning across approximately 85 acres, Disneyland is characterized by its distinctively whimsical and meticulously designed architecture, vibrant attractions, and iconic characters. The park is divided into different themed lands, such as Adventureland, Frontierland, Fantasyland, Tomorrowland, and Main Street, U.S.A. Each land offers a unique and immersive environment that showcases various exciting activities, rides, shows, parades, and dining options, providing visitors with an extraordinary entertainment experience.

    Disneyland was created by Walt Disney, a pioneering figure in the animation industry, and opened its doors to the public on July 17, 1955. Since then, it has grown in popularity and has become an iconic symbol of entertainment and imagination worldwide. The park constantly updates its attractions and introduces new experiences to cater to evolving audience preferences, ensuring that it remains a beloved and relevant destination for generations of visitors. Disneyland has expanded its reach, with additional parks established in different parts of the world, including Walt Disney World Resort in Florida, Disneyland Paris, Tokyo Disneyland, Hong Kong Disneyland, and Shanghai Disneyland.

Etymology of DISNEYLAND

The word Disneyland is a combination of two words: Disney and land. The term Disney refers to Walt Disney, the founder of Disneyland and the Disney entertainment empire. Walt Disney's surname is derived from the Irish name Ó Dísibhne, which means grandson of Dísibhne. The second part of the word, land, is a common suffix used to denote a place or area. Therefore, Disneyland essentially means the land of Disney.
